How to Plant Papaya Seeds:
1. Start by soaking the seeds in warm water for at least 24 hours.
2. After soaking, plant each seed about 1 inch deep in well-drained soil.
3. Make sure the soil is rich in organic matter to provide essential nutrients.
4. Place the pots in a warm, sunny location.
5. Water regularly, but do not overwater to avoid root rot.
6. In 2-3 weeks, you should see sprouts. Once the seedlings have formed three leaves, transplant them into your garden.

Planting Essentials:

  • Latin Name: Carica papaya
  • Planting Season: Summer
  • Germination Rate: 80% – 90%
  • Grown Plant Size: Depending on the variety, papaya plants can grow to heights of 10-12 feet.
  • Time to Maturity: Typically matures within 9 months to a year.
  • Soil Type: Prefers well-drained, loamy to sandy soil rich in organic matter.
  • Watering: Requires regular, but careful watering to avoid root rot. Soil should be kept moist but not waterlogged.
  • Sunlight: Thrives in full sun exposure.
  • Uses: Apart from being a delicious tropical fruit, papaya has various medicinal uses and is rich in vitamins A and C. The plant is also used for air purification.
  • Deer Resistance: Papaya plants are not typically a favorite of deer, providing some degree of deer resistance.
  • Pest and Disease Resistance: Papaya plants are generally resistant to most pests and diseases, but can occasionally be affected by aphids, spider mites, and papaya ringspot virus.
  • Spacing Requirements: Papaya trees should be spaced 8 to 10 feet apart to allow room for growth.
  • Companion Plants: Papaya trees pair well with beans, peppers, and tomatoes.
  • Harvesting Instructions: Papaya fruits can be harvested when they are still green and used in cooking, or allowed to ripen on the tree for a sweeter taste. To harvest, simply cut the fruit from the tree using a sharp knife.
